As @Solarlynx already said Comodo would be the best for tweaked protection and then Avast.
On Comodo forget about the signatures they will not help you much in protection.
But HIPS and Sandbox tweaked will always be there for you.

As for Avast it also has plenty of options to tweak and can offer you very strong protection
